At SPG-India 2025 in Jaipur, top officials demand bold, time-bound, and AI-powered exploration strategies to unlock India’s vast untapped hydrocarbon basins and reduce 85%+ import dependency by 2040.
On October 26, 2025, the pink city of Jaipur became the epicenter of India’s energy future as the 15th Biennial International Conference and Exposition of the Society of Petroleum Geophysicists (SPG-India) commenced with a clarion call: accelerate oil and gas exploration like never before.
Under the theme “Rock to Cloud: Geo-Exploration Empowering Energy Evolution”, the three-day event—inaugurated by Pankaj Jain, IAS, Secretary, Ministry of Petroleum & Natural Gas (MoPNG)—brought together over 2,000 geoscientists, policymakers, industry captains, and global technology providers to chart a high-velocity roadmap for India’s hydrocarbon sector.
With India’s crude oil import bill hovering between $100–120 billion annually and domestic production stagnating at ~30 million metric tonnes per annum (MMTPA) against a consumption of 239.2 MMTPA in FY25, the message was unambiguous: incremental progress is no longer an option.
“India can no longer afford incremental progress. We need bold, time-bound exploration strategies that blend scientific rigor with commercial vision.”
— Pankaj Jain, Secretary, MoPNG

The Secretary’s keynote was a strategic blueprint. He revealed that only 48% of India’s 3.4 million sq. km sedimentary basins have been appraised, leaving ~1.8 million sq. km in Category II and III basins unexplored. He linked exploration acceleration to three national missions:

| Basin Category | Area (sq. km) | Appraised (%) | Prognosticated Resources (MMTOE) | Key Players | 
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Category I (Proven) | 0.56M | 100% | 2,850 | ONGC, OIL, RIL | 
| Category II (Probable) | 0.84M | 65% | 4,120 | ONGC, Vedanta | 
| Category III (Possible) | 1.20M | 22% | 6,800 | ONGC, BPCL | 
| Deepwater/Ultra-Deep | 0.80M | 18% | 8,500 | ONGC, Exxon (JV) | 
| Total | 3.40M | 48% | 22,270 MMTOE | — | 
Source: DGH India Hydrocarbon Assessment 2025

ONGC’s SeisAI platform reduced fault picking time from 6 months to 11 days in KG Basin. Uses convolutional neural networks trained on 35 years of legacy data.
SPG launched GeoCloud India—a secure AWS-GovCloud instance allowing real-time collaboration between DGH, ONGC, and IOC.
OIL’s pilot in Assam injects 40,000 tons CO₂/year → 12% incremental recovery + net-zero alignment.
